Join Dan, Tom and Vicky as we dig for the gold in the pre-title sequence of GOLDFINGER!

Drug Lords! Latin America!  Miami Beach! Seagulls! Nitro!  Grappling hooks! Ramirez! Plastic explosives!  Dr. No?!  Tuxedos and dry suits and the Dutch resistance!

Our discussion of the Goldfinger pre-title sequence looks at:

  • The tie-ins of the pre-title sequence to the rest of the movie
  • The use of sound to take us into the environment of the scene
  • The seagull headgear and where fake animals have been used a camouflage in other Bond movies.
  • How did that gun that fired the grappling hook work?
  • Bond’s leather shoes
  • The wonderful Ken Adam set and its links to Dr. No
  • Bond’s facial expressions
  • The white dinner jacket and its subsequent use in a Steven Spielberg movie.
  • How the dinner jacket was inspired by a real agent named Peter Tazelaar
  • and more …
